A water slide is connected so that a swimmer, starting from rest at the top of the slide, leaves the end of the slide travelling horizontally. one person hits the water 6m from the end of the slide in a time 0.4 seconds after leaving the slide. ignoring friction and air resistance, find the height H. b) how does the answer change if the swimmer leves the end at an angle of 10 degrees above the horizontal?
